#09127e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#09127e is composed of 3.5% red, 7.1% green and 49.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 92.9% cyan, 85.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 50.6% black. It has a hue angle of 235.4 degrees, a saturation of 86.7% and a lightness of 26.5%. #09127e color hex could be obtained by blending #1224fc with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#000066.

Shades and Tints of #09127e

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010210 is the darkest color, while #fdfdff is the lightest one.

Tones of #09127e

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#424245 is the less saturated color, while #040e83 is the most saturated one.
